λογισμικό

* Γνώση Υπολογιστών >> λογισμικό >> λογισμικού βάσεων δεδομένων

Διαφορετικοί τύποι Βάσεις Δεδομένων

Μια βάση δεδομένων αποτελείται από διάφορους τύπους των δεδομένων που οργανώνονται για μια σειρά από χρήσεις . Ένα βιβλίο διευθύνσεων είναι ένα απλό παράδειγμα μιας βάσης δεδομένων , καθώς και μια πιο περίτεχνα σχεδιασμένη βάση δεδομένων θα μπορούσε να κρατήσει δημογραφικές στατιστικές που χρησιμοποιούνται από κυβερνητικούς οργανισμούς ή μεγάλες εταιρείες έρευνας . Διαφορετικοί τύποι των βάσεων δεδομένων περιέχουν διαφορετικούς τύπους των δεδομένων --- για παράδειγμα, το κείμενο , τα αριθμητικά στοιχεία ή τις εικόνες . Ιεραρχικό μοντέλο
Η

Η ιεραρχική βάση δεδομένων μοντέλο αποτελείται από το παιδί και τα στοιχεία δεδομένων του μητρικού οργανώνονται σε μια δομή δέντρου . Η μόνη σχέση που επιτρέπεται ανάμεσα σε δύο σύνολα δεδομένων , όπως αυτή του γονέα και του παιδιού . Το πρόβλημα εδώ μπορεί να απεικονιστεί σε μια πολύ κυριολεκτική έννοια του όρου ? Εάν μια εταιρεία δημιούργησε μια ιεραρχική βάση δεδομένων που οι εργαζόμενοι και οι οικογένειές τους , ένας εργαζόμενος θα πρέπει να εκπροσωπείται από ένα γονικό στοιχείο και αν ο εργαζόμενος είχε τρία παιδιά , που θα εκπροσωπείται από τρεις μητρικές στοιχεία (ένα κάθε φορά) . Αυτό σημαίνει ότι κάθε παιδί επιτρέπεται μόνο από το σύστημα για να έχουν ένα γονέα .
Εικόνων Δίκτυο Μοντέλο
Η

Η βάση δεδομένων μοντέλο δικτύου που ορίζονται από το Συνέδριο του 1971 στο Data Systems, Γλώσσες εκτείνεται κατά η ιεραρχική βάση δεδομένων από το γεγονός ότι τα σύνολα δεδομένων επιτρέπεται πολλά-προς -πολλά . Αυτό είναι σημαντικό , επειδή σε ορισμένες περιπτώσεις , τα στοιχεία του παιδιού των δεδομένων μπορεί να χρειάζονται δύο μητρικές στοιχεία, όπως στο προηγούμενο παράδειγμα . Η βάση δεδομένων του δικτύου CODASYL μοντέλο βασίζεται στη μαθηματική θεωρία των συνόλων , και κάθε γονέας στοιχείο δεδομένων μπορεί να είναι ένα στοιχείο του παιδιού σε ένα ή περισσότερα σύνολα στο σύνολο κατασκευή της βάσης δεδομένων .

Η Relational Model

σε μια σχεσιακή βάση δεδομένων μοντέλο , όλα τα δεδομένα και τις σχέσεις μεταξύ των δεδομένων που οργανώνονται σε πίνακες . Κάθε πίνακας συγκεντρώνει τα δεδομένα και διαχωρίζει κάθε μοναδική είσοδο σε μια νέα σειρά . Κάθε γραμμή περιέχει τα ίδια πεδία που συνδέονται δεδομένων . Κάθε στήλη πεδίο δεδομένων έχει το δικό του μοναδικό όνομα και το αντίστοιχο τύπο δεδομένων . Για παράδειγμα, σε μια λίστα αναπαραγωγής iTunes , κάθε τραγούδι είναι τοποθετημένο στη δική του γραμμή . Τα πεδία δεδομένων καταλαμβάνουν το καθένα τη δική τους στήλη , καθώς και όλες οι μορφές δεδομένων ενοποιημένων . Η σειρά των γραμμών ή των στηλών δεν είναι σημαντική .
Εικόνων Object /Relational Model
Η

βάσεις δεδομένων που κατασκευάζεται με το μοντέλο αντικειμένου /σχέση προσθέσει νέες δυνατότητες για τυποποιημένα συστήματα βάσεων δεδομένων πίνακα. Εκτός από τη συμβατική Fielded δεδομένα , πιο περίπλοκα δυαδικά media μπορούν να αποθηκευτούν , όπως εικόνες , ήχο , βίντεο και applets . Ο χρήστης μπορεί να εκτελεί πολύπλοκα αναλυτικά και χειραγώγησης για τη μετατροπή πολυμέσων και άλλα σύνθετα αντικείμενα έγκλειστα μέσα στη δομή δεδομένων .
Η
εικόνων

Συναφής σύστασή

Πνευματικά δικαιώματα © Γνώση Υπολογιστών Όλα τα δικαιώματα κατοχυρωμένα